    AID AND SUPPORT AFTER PREGNANCY (ASAP)

    Supreme Knight Patrick Kelly has announced the launch of a campaign that greatly expands the organization’s already robust support for pregnancy resource centers and maternity homes to assist mothers and children. The new Aid and Support After Pregnancy (ASAP) initiative is a call to action for Knights across the United States and Canada to increase financial support to pregnancy resource centers, maternity homes and other organizations which give direct assistance to new mothers and/or babies. The goal is for the Order — through gifts from councils, as well as direct gifts from the Supreme Council — to donate at least $5 million through the fraternal year ending June 30, 2023. The ASAP initiative will enhance the significant resources the Knights and local councils already provide to mothers and their children, both born and unborn.     ROSARY PROGRAM

    Brother Knight and promoter of the Rosary, Father Patrick Peyton, CSC, famously said "the family that prays together stays together." The Rosary is a particularly powerful prayer, not only for Knights but for their entire family. By offering opportunities for families to pray the Rosary together, Knights provide an example of the strong prayer life that is so necessary to face the difficulties families face in the modern world.     HABITAT FOR HUMANITY

    Habitat for Humanity is a nonprofit, Christian organization founded in 1976 that seeks to eliminate poverty housing and homelessness one family at a time.  The organization helps provide quality-built, affordable homes to needy families by cooperatively involving the future homeowners with the community volunteers and suppliers to build the home.  Since its founding, Habitat has helped more than 29 million people improve their housing conditions in 1,400 communities in over 70 countries worldwide.
